    Rise of Cybersecurity Challenges

    In the modern world, such digital threats as data breaches and ransomware are more common. Moreover, older firewalls are now easily defeated by AI-based cyber attacks. This makes there a great necessity of digital and physical security measures that are combined in order to protect your data.

    In addition, small businesses have become easier targets of hackers because of the Cybercrime-as-a-Service model. It is due to this that you have to take your network security seriously just like your front door. 

    Insider and Human-Related Risks

    One of the most significant weaknesses a human can cause to any organization is human error. Workforce laxity or internal fraud may result in colossal financial losses as an example. These two types of insider threats can be reduced by implementing monitoring and awareness programs.

    In fighting this most companies rely on behavioral analytics to identify abnormal behavior among employees. Although trust will be crucial, it is good to verify all access requests which will eliminate accidental leaks.

    Professional Security Personnel Deployment

    In most cases, technology is still not able to replace human judgment. Analysts suggest that you should have a combination of armed and unarmed guards depending on the level of risk at hand. Mobile patrols and on-site security offer a visual deterrent that cannot be compared with cameras.

    Developing Emergency Response Plans

    A plan can only be good when the people are aware of following it. You have to develop proper evacuation procedures and cyber incident response procedures. This should also cover fire and medical emergency plans that will cover all safety.

    Retail and Commercial Spaces

    Special issues such as shoplifting and crowd control are a burden to the retailers. Specialists recommend paying attention to loss prevention and tight control of the access to storage areas. To minimize shrinkage, the best method is to have coordination between technology and security guards.

    Corporate Offices and Headquarters

    Establishing an open environment and good data protection should be a balance at corporate offices. Dealing with visitors is the highest priority of the majority of the headquarters nowadays. Combining physical and cyber security will guarantee that a stolen badge is not used to access a server breach.
